@PwnieFan Thanks for the share, this is great. #BANSHEEStealer recently had its source code posted to VXUG and exhibits the following MITRE ATT&CK aligned TTPs based on my source code analysis. Its a really good opportunity for orgs to get some foundational macOS stealer detections in place since these TTPs will likely get recycled into other stealer strains.
Execution
Command and Scripting Interpreter: AppleScript (T1059.002): Banshee Stealer executes the vast majority of its commands via AppleScript osascript command line invocation.
User Execution: Malicious File (T1204.002): Banshee Stealer relies on the end user to execute the malicious payload.Defense Evasion
Virtualization/Sandbox Evasion: System Checks (T1497.001): Banshee Stealer will perform a series of rudimentary debugger and virtual machine checks.
Debugger Evasion (T1622): Banshee Stealer checks for a debugger by examining the status of the system P_TRACED flag.
Abuse Elevation Control Mechanism: TCC Manipulation (T1548.006): Banshee Stealer resets the TCC settings for AppleEvents via the native macOS binary tccutil.Credential Access
Input Capture: GUI Input Capture (T1056.002): Banshee Stealer generates a dialog box via osascript to prompt the user for their credentials and will validate them using the native Apple binary dscl.
Credentials from Password Stores: Keychain: (T1555.001): Banshee Stealer attempts to copy the user’s macOS keychain file from /Library/Keychains/login.keychain-db to /Users/<username>/password-entered.
Credentials from Password Stores: Credentials from Web Browsers (T1555.003): Banshee Stealer attempts to copy the user’s web browser information to include browser history, cookies, and logins from Chrome, Firefox, Brave, Edge, Vivaldi, Yandex, Opera, OperaGX, and Safari.
Steal Web Session Cookie (T1539): Banshee Stealer attempts to copy the user’s web browser information to include browser history, cookies, and logins from Chrome, Firefox, Brave, Edge, Vivaldi, Yandex, Opera, OperaGX, and Safari.
Unsecured Credentials: Credentials in Files (T1552.001): Banshee Stealer attempts to copy the macOS Notes SQLite database along with a number of other file types from common locations on the host to include the Desktop and Documents folders.Discovery
System Information Discovery (T1082): Banshee Stealer profiles the host to detect for the presence of virtualization using the built-in macOS binary system_profiler.
System Location Discovery: System Language Discovery (T1614.001): Banshee Stealer checks the host’s language locale setting via _CFLocaleCopyPreferredLanguages for whether it is set to ‘RU’.
System Network Configuration Discovery: Internet Connection Discovery (T1016.001): Banshee Stealer queries hxxps://freeipapi[.]com/api/json/ or hxxps://api.ipify[.]org/?format=json via HTTP curl request to ensure internet connectivity and to gather the victim’s public IP address.Collection
Archive Collected Data: Archive via Utility (T1560.001): Banshee Stealer calls native macOS binary ditto to generate a ZIP archive for eventual exfiltration.
Data Staged: Local Data Staging (T1074.001): Banshee Stealer will create new folders called ‘FileGrabber’, ‘Notes’, /tmp/tempAppleScript, <temporary_path>/Passwords, <temporary_path>/Browsers, <temporary_path>/Wallets, and /Users/<username>/password-entered to store stolen credentials and other files of interest prior to exfiltration.Command and Control
Data Encoding: Standard Encoding (T1132.001): Banshee Stealer base64-encodes the stolen data within the ZIP archive prior to exfiltration.
Encrypted Channel: Symmetric Cryptography (T1573.001): Banshee Stealer employs XOR encryption against the ZIP archive prior to base64-encoding the results and exfiltrating the data.Exfiltration
Exfiltration Over Alternative Protocol: Exfiltration Over Unencrypted Non-C2 Protocol (T1048.003): Banshee Stealer exfiltrates the stolen data via a curl POST command to hxxp://45.142.122[.]92/send/.Impact
Financial Theft (T1657): Banshee Stealer will gather and steal various files from a macOS victim host to include cryptocurrency wallets, login keychains, browser cookies, and browser extension information.Indicators of Compromise

cat can do, the Canadian-born producer and DJ now based in Alicante, Spain, develops a sound where Acid sequences, live electro impulses, and echoes of emotional Detroit Techno converge into a deeply immersive sonic language. Since his recording debut in 2023, he has rapidly expanded his presence through releases on labels such as Diffuse Reality, Lett Records, Basse-cour, TUG Wave, and Insane Industry Recordings, shaping an identity rooted in physical energy, improvisation, and atmospheric sensitivity.
https://clubfuries.com.mx/2026/04/04/cfp-cat-can-do-carara-our-perception-drss1375/
His music operates through a logic that feels intensely physical without ever becoming linear or predictable. Grooves unfold through dense textures, acidic movements, and dreamlike soundscapes that seem to emerge slowly from beneath the surface of the mix. There is something profoundly human in the way the sound breathes and transforms: microscopic tensions, emotional layering, and subtle deviations that make each track feel as though it is discovering itself in real time. Here, rhythm is more than just propulsion for the dancefloor — it transforms into a form of moving thought.
That same approach defines his work as a DJ. From his earliest performances in Vancouver to a recent four-hour set in Barcelona curated by Squaric of Diffuse Reality, cat can do has cultivated a practice where mixing and live interpretation become part of the same creative process. The decision to build long-form sessions entirely from original material reinforces a unique relationship with time itself: extended transitions, progressive tension, and a continuous sensation of movement between mental and physical states.
Our mix series is called Cintas Furiosas — Furious Tapes. The concept draws inspiration from the Baseball Furies, the cult gang from The Warriors, and from Imperator Furiosa, the central figure of Mad Max: Fury Road and Furiosa: A Mad Max Saga. Both references converge around the same idea: intensity, displacement, and energy held in permanent tension. Each edition functions as a tape projecting a different kind of “furious sound” depending on the invited artist, expanding the concept toward new textures, velocities, and emotional states. This time, that fury takes on a particularly fluid and magnetic form through cat can do.

#StoryKillers Relire la tribune du vice-président du @conseildeonto @yanng dans L'Obs: face aux mercenaires de l’information, la déontologie des journalistes est une arme.
Alors que médias et journalistes sont soumis à des opérations d’"influence" sophistiquées, menées par des officines œuvrant à la limite de la légalité, la réponse de la profession doit être collective et mettre en avant les règles déontologiques et leur autorégulation.
